Tyler Gaw 记录了他从 Sass 转移到 PostCSS 的过程,但保留了大部分代码。 这意味着确保他使用 PostCSS 插件来复制 Sass 的大多数功能,例如嵌套、混合等。
Tyler 已经信服了。 我发现这是一个有趣的实验,而且很酷的是知道它基本上是可行的,但我还没有完全信服。
现在,您不再只是将 Sass 作为依赖项(这是一个活跃的健康项目),而是拥有许多来自不同作者的插件作为依赖项。 为了什么? 假设您使用的是 libsass,您不会获得任何速度提升。 如果你喜欢某些特定的 PostCSS 插件,使用 Sass 也不会阻止你使用它。 我绝对不推荐的一种方法是预处理这些自定义属性,因为它们 不是可互换的。